Den Anker has been a V&A Waterfront anchor (pun intended) for over two decades, serving Belgian-inspired seafood to generations of locals and visitors. The Mussels Pot—available in various flavor profiles from classic white wine to Thai curry—is their signature dish and remains as popular today as when they first opened. The sprawling outdoor terrace offers some of the best people-watching at the Waterfront, while the cozy interior with maritime memorabilia provides shelter on Cape Town's windier days. It's perfect for large groups, families, or anyone seeking reliable quality in the heart of the tourist hub.
Sharing the Pierhead Building with PIER, The Waterside offers a more relaxed alternative with equally stunning harbor views and surprisingly accessible prices. Their Seafood Curry, rich with Cape Malay spices and generous portions of fresh catch, showcases the city's unique culinary heritage in a bowl. The casual yet polished atmosphere works equally well for family lunches or after-work gatherings, and the outdoor seating lets you soak in the Waterfront bustle while enjoying top-notch seafood. The value proposition here is exceptional—premium location without the premium attitude.

Perched at the V&A Waterfront with sweeping harbor views, Baía brings contemporary Portuguese seafood flair to Cape Town's dining scene. Their Peri-Peri Prawns are legendary among locals, perfectly charred with just the right amount of spice, while the seafood platter showcases the day's freshest catches. The sophisticated yet relaxed atmosphere makes it ideal for romantic dinners or special celebrations, and snagging a table on the outdoor terrace during sunset is the ultimate Cape Town experience. The wine list features excellent Portuguese and South African selections that complement the bold flavors beautifully.
